Hello!
It seems that org-use-tag-inheritance set to regexp, the use of
#+FILETAGS: and org-todo-list do not work together. It seems, that a
regexp in org-use-tag-inheritance matching a tag set in #+FILETAGS
causes this error:
Debugger entered--Lisp error: (wrong-type-argument stringp nil)
string-match("^ +" nil)
org-format-agenda-item("" nil "org_filetag" ("tea" "test"))

when org-use-tag-inheritance is set to regexp "te"
with this file:
--------
#+STARTUP:
#+FILETAGS: tea
* TODO testing :test:
** TODO too :data:
-----
When the regexp is "tes", so that the FILETAG does not match,
org-todo-list produces a correct list.
(org-mode 6.24trans, updated from git 2009/03/25)
